Furnace

ahd-5
  • noun. An enclosure in which energy in a nonthermal form is converted to heat, especially such an enclosure in which heat is generated by the combustion of a suitable fuel.
  • noun. An intensely hot place.
  • noun. A severe test or trial.

  • noun. A structure in which to make and maintain a fire the heat of which is to be used for some mechanical purpose, as the melting of ores or metals, the production of steam as a power, the warming of apartments, the baking of pottery, etc.; specifically, a structure of considerable size built of stone or brick, and usually lined with fire-brick, used for some purpose connected with the operation of smelting metals.
  • noun. Figuratively, a place, time, or occasion of severe torture or great trial.
  • To subject to the action of a furnace; figuratively, to heat as if in a furnace.
  • To throw out, as flames or dull reverberations of sound are emitted by a furnace.
  • To issue forth like flames from a furnace.
